Home/Compare/Claude vs ChatGPT/Coding
Coding2026 Comparison

Claude vs ChatGPT for Coding

Claude and ChatGPT are both elite coding assistants in 2026, but they approach code differently. Claude 3.7 Sonnet sits at the top of most coding benchmarks and is known for producing exceptionally clear explanations alongside its code. ChatGPT's code interpreter runs code live in-browser, which is uniquely useful for debugging. Here's a detailed breakdown of which wins for coding tasks.

Verdict for Coding

Claude wins

Claude edges ahead for most coding tasks due to benchmark performance, cleaner explanations, and superior context window for large codebase analysis. Use ChatGPT when you need live code execution.

Claude

9/10

ChatGPT

8/10

Head-to-head: Claude vs ChatGPT for Coding

CriterionClaudeChatGPTWinner
Code generation qualityTop-tier across all major languages; SWE-Bench top performerExcellent, especially with Python and JavaScript; slightly more verboseClaude
Debugging & error analysisTraces root causes step-by-step with clear explanationsCode interpreter can run and reproduce errors live — unique advantageTie
Context window for large codebases200K tokens — handles full repos without truncation128K tokens — large but smaller than Claude'sClaude
Code explanationsExceptionally clear; explains *why* not just *what*Good but tends toward verbosity when explainingClaude
Live code executionNo native execution environmentCode interpreter runs Python live in-browserChatGPT
Refactoring large filesHandles full-file refactors without losing contextGood but may truncate very long filesClaude

Best Claude prompts for Coding

  • Use XML tags to structure complex prompts: <language>, <error>, <code>, <requirements>
  • Ask Claude to 'explain your reasoning at each step' for deeper debugging sessions
  • Paste the full file or repo context — Claude's 200K window handles it

Best ChatGPT prompts for Coding

  • Use the Code Interpreter for tasks that benefit from live execution and output
  • GPT-4o is better than o1 for most coding tasks — save o1 for algorithmic puzzles
  • Ask ChatGPT to 'write tests alongside the function' for higher output quality

Frequently asked questions

Is Claude better than ChatGPT for coding?

Claude 3.7 Sonnet generally scores higher on coding benchmarks like SWE-Bench and produces cleaner explanations. However, ChatGPT's code interpreter (live execution) is uniquely useful when you need to test output in real-time.

Which AI is better for debugging code?

Both are excellent. Claude produces more thorough root-cause analysis. ChatGPT's code interpreter can actually run and reproduce the bug live, which is sometimes faster for complex runtime errors.

Can Claude handle entire codebases?

Yes — Claude's 200K context window can ingest large codebases. Paste key files or use a tool like repomix to generate a single context file. ChatGPT's 128K window is also large but smaller.

Write better coding prompts for Claude or ChatGPT

PromptIt builds optimised prompts for your specific coding task — whichever model you use. Free.

✦ Try PromptIt Free

Claude vs ChatGPT for other tasks

WritingMarketingResearchData AnalysisSEOContent CreationCustomer Support
← See full Claude vs ChatGPT comparison